    3mm weld overlay in API6A requirement

    Chemical analysis shall be performed on the weld metal in accordance with the requirements of ASME, BPVC:2004, Section IX, at a location 3 mm (0,125 in) or less from the original base-metal surface. The chemical composition of the deposited weld metal at that location shall be as specified by...
